Workflow

  1. Find businesses: call /yelp/search with term and location (or a full yelp.com/search URL as url). Read businesses[].business_id or alias.
  2. One business: call /yelp/business with that business_id - an alias like desnudo-coffee-austin-2, the opaque encid, or a yelp.com/biz URL all work. This already includes page 1 of the reviews.
  3. More reviews: call /yelp/reviews starting at page: 2.

The two ways to waste 2 credits

  • /yelp/reviews with page: 1 re-fetches the document /business already returned. It is the same content for another 2 credits. Always start review paging at page 2.
  • A search without location is answered off the proxy exit, so the same request reports on a different metro from one run to the next. location is effectively required even though the schema allows a url instead.

Pagination

Yelp fixes the page size at 10 for both search and reviews.

  • /search takes a 1-based page. count is the 10-row page, total_results is Yelp's headline count, results_per_page and start are echoed back.
  • /reviews takes a 1-based page and carries has_next_page. A page past the last review is a 404, not an empty result - stop on has_next_page: false.
  • /business takes no paging parameter.

Guardrails

  • Every call is 2 credits, including one that comes back empty. Yelp is on the premium proxy table - budget before paging.
  • Never call /reviews with page: 1. /business already returned that page; the repeat is 2 credits for a duplicate.
  • Always send location. Without it the answer is about wherever the request exited, and it can differ between two identical runs.
  • Never invent a sort value. An unrecognised sort is ignored and you pay for default ranking.
  • attributes is a passthrough, so an alias Yelp does not recognise silently disappears. Verify the filter took effect before telling the user it was applied.
  • rating on /reviews changes filtered_review_count, not review_count. Quote the right one.
  • Yelp's recommendation software hides some reviews entirely. Those are never returned and are counted in not_recommended_review_count - so the reviews you can read are not the whole picture, and an average you compute yourself will not match Yelp's.
  • popular_items can arrive as stub shells; those rows are dropped and popular_items_omitted flags it. If that flag is true, do not claim the item list is complete.
  • Never fabricate business names, ratings, addresses, hours or review text. Only return what the API returned.
  • Always include the business url so the user can verify.

Failure handling

  • 400 means an invalid or missing parameter - term without location and no url, a sort outside its enum, or more than 20 attributes. Fix and retry.
  • 401 means the API key is invalid or missing. Check SCAVIO_API_KEY.
  • 404 means the business does not exist, or the review page is past the last one. Stop on has_next_page: false rather than discovering the end with a billed 404.
  • 429 means rate or usage limit exceeded. Wait before retrying. See https://scavio.dev/docs/rate-limits.
  • 502 / 503 mean upstream is temporarily unavailable - wait a few seconds and retry, up to a few times.
  • An empty search is usually the filters: drop open_now, widen price, or use a broader term.
